Transaction e870563c481c459010c4e33c017b5a5a32583206da9ab47c7b7be8831d9a80b7
1 Input
1 Output
-
e870563c481c459010c4e33c017b5a5a32583206da9ab47c7b7be8831d9a80b7:0
- value
- 238869
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bd70c6d961d90c613a67433258bc5d86818f17c OP_EQUAL
- address
- 3JpDuFWms7PBbrXL2D5UnRQQco4qazu5K7